It is a military model with the police package in it. Right now I am just collecting parts and am getting ready to begin the deconstruction phase of the build. I,m going to tear it to the bare frame and get the 6.2 diesel on an engine stand till i can get enough loot to build it. Pictures to come soon.

I started to take seats out today and interior parts. Now that I have had a real close look at floor and cab. Its roted bad it would take a complete floor pan rebuild to save the cab. So I was asking around today and my buddy said to put a truck cab on the frame. Im going to search for tech support for the next week or so. I really love the look of the truck cab/flatbed blazer look.
